A Windows desktop application that centralises the management of Windows Subsystem for Linux (WSL): list distributions, install from the online catalogue or from a downloaded rootfs, import/export, post-install provisioning (user account, packages, wsl.conf), resource limits via .wslconfig, and maintenance utilities.

System Requirements

Requirement Details
Operating System Windows 10 build 19041+ (WSL 2 support)
WSL wsl.exe accessible at %SystemRoot%\System32\wsl.exe
PowerShell pwsh.exe (PS 7+) or powershell.exe (PS 5.1) on PATH
Python 3.14 or later (uses modern type annotations: list[str], dict[str, str])
Permissions Administrator privileges are recommended for WSL operations and winget. The application supports limited (read-only) mode if the user declines elevation.

Technologies

Area Technology
Language Python 3.14+
GUI framework PySide6 (official Qt 6 bindings for widgets)
UI concurrency QThread + Qt signals/slots
HTTP client requests (streaming downloads with retry and Range support)
Compression zstandard (Arch Linux .tar.zst bootstrap --- avoids relying on system tar --zstd on Windows)
Data format JSON (distros.json, config.json, i18n catalogues)
System integration subprocess (wsl.exe, PowerShell, winget); ctypes (UAC elevation); zipfile / tarfile (archive handling)
Styling Dark theme via QSS stylesheet (resources/styles/dark.qss)

Quick Start

One-Click Installation & Launch (PowerShell)

Set-ExecutionPolicy -Scope Process -ExecutionPolicy Bypass -Force; irm https://raw.githubusercontent.com/wilkinbarban/WSL-Manager-Pro/master/install.ps1 | iex

Easy Local Execution (Iniciar.bat)

If you have already cloned the repository or downloaded the ZIP file into a local folder, you can install the dependencies and boot the application simply by double-clicking the launcher file in the root folder:

Iniciar.bat

Note: This is a hybrid Batch/PowerShell script. It will automatically check for Python 3.14+, bootstrap the .venv virtual environment if needed, install or upgrade all requirements, and launch the GUI immediately without manual commands.

What this command does — step by step:

  1. Downloads and Runs install.ps1 — A single-command installer script that is fetched directly from the repository's master branch via GitHub's raw content delivery.
  2. Bootstraps the Repository — If run in a clean directory, it automatically downloads the entire WSL Manager Pro source tree as a ZIP archive (no Git required), extracts it, and sets up the project in %USERPROFILE%\Desktop\WSL-Manager-Pro.
  3. Verifies WSL Environment — Detects if WSL is installed on the host system. If missing, it checks compatibility (OS Build >= 19041 and hardware virtualization in BIOS) and prompts for automatic installation (triggering UAC elevation, enabling Virtual Machine Platform features, and coordinating system reboots).
  4. Verifies Python Environment — Detects a compatible Python installation (>=3.14). If missing, it automatically installs Python 3.14 using winget and updates the path.
  5. Prepares Virtual Environment — Automatically creates or recreates an isolated .venv virtual environment using the local Python installation.
  6. Installs Project Dependencies — Upgrades pip and installs all package requirements from requirements.txt quietly with an interactive progress spinner.
  7. Launches the Application — Once dependencies are fully verified, the script automatically boots WSL Manager Pro.

Requirements: Windows 10/11. No Git installation is required. Dependency setups are handled cleanly, though the application itself may prompt for Administrator privileges if WSL feature enablement is required during operation.

How the Application Runs

  1. Path setup --- main.py inserts the project root into sys.path so that absolute imports (core, utils, ui) work regardless of the working directory.
  2. Venv fallback --- If PySide6 is not available in the current interpreter, the script attempts to relaunch using .venv\Scripts\python.exe.
  3. Dependency check --- Detects missing packages and shows an error dialog with installation commands if any are absent.
  4. Qt bootstrap --- Creates QApplication, applies DPI-aware font scaling, loads the dark stylesheet (dark.qss), and sets the application icon.
  5. Logging --- configure_logging() attaches a rotating handler at %LOCALAPPDATA%\WSLManagerPro\logs\app.log.
  6. Config & i18n --- Loads ConfigManager (auto-saves on schema migration) and initialises the language manager with the persisted preference.
  7. Admin elevation --- If not running as administrator and the configuration requests it, the user is prompted to relaunch elevated. Choosing "No" disables run_as_admin and continues in limited mode.
  8. MainWindow --- Creates and shows the main application window.
  9. Event loop --- Enters app.exec() and runs until the window is closed.

Loading
  • The UI never blocks on long operations --- all heavy work is delegated to QThread workers that communicate via Qt signals.
  • WslEngine is the sole module that launches OS processes. It decodes output (UTF-16 LE for meta-commands, UTF-8 for bash).
  • DownloadManager supports HTTP resume, checksum verification, and multi-format extraction (APPX, Arch bootstrap).
  • Catalog Loader validates and merges local + remote catalogues.
  • ConfigManager persists settings, download states, and the registry of installed distros.

Code Modules

Entry Point (main.py)

Key functions: _is_admin(), _elevate_windows(), _relaunch_with_workspace_venv(), _load_dark_stylesheet(), _detect_missing_runtime_dependencies(), _resource_path(), main().

The main() function executes a 13-step bootstrap: app ID -> PySide6 import -> QApplication -> dependency check -> font scaling -> dark stylesheet -> icon -> logging -> config -> i18n -> admin prompt -> MainWindow -> event loop.

Core Package (core/)

core/constants.py --- Centralised timeout, retry, chunk-size, and UI-limit constants used by all other modules.

core/wsl_engine.py --- WslEngine: high-level facade over wsl.exe, winget, DISM, and PowerShell. Data models: DistroInfo, OnlineDistro. Exceptions: WslNotFoundError, WslCommandError. Provides distro lifecycle operations (import/export/unregister/set-default/terminate/shutdown), real-time command execution (run_command/run_command_as_root), post-install provisioning pipeline (build_post_install_steps/inject_post_install) supporting apt/dnf/zypper/pacman/apk, and .wslconfig generation. Passwords are written via a temporary file inside the guest and deleted immediately after chpasswd --- never visible via ps.

core/wsl_list_parser.py --- Pure functions (no subprocess dependency): parse_wsl_list_verbose() and parse_wsl_list_online(). Handle UTF-16 LE BOM, localised headers (en/es/pt), and the * default marker. Unit-testable on any OS.

core/downloader.py --- DownloadManager: streaming HTTP download with Range resume, up to 3 retries, progress callback, checksum verification (SHA-256/SHA-512/MD5), and cooperative cancellation via threading.Event. Also: extract_appx() for APPX/ZIP archives and extract_arch_bootstrap() for .tar.zst (zstandard decompression -> repack as plain tar.gz).

core/catalog_loader.py --- CatalogLoadResult dataclass. load_catalog() validates and merges local + remote distro catalogues. Invalid entries are skipped with warnings rather than aborting.

Utilities Package (utils/)

utils/config_manager.py --- ConfigManager: persistent JSON at %APPDATA%\WSLManagerPro\config.json. AppConfig dataclass with all settings. Schema v1->v2 migration with auto-save. InstalledDistro and DownloadState data models. Strict validation on save, lenient loading with fallbacks.

utils/app_logging.py --- Rotating file handler: 2 MB maximum, 5 backups, UTF-8 encoding. Password sanitisation enforced by convention at all call sites.

utils/i18n.py --- I18nManager singleton with language_changed Qt signal for live UI switching. Fallback chain: current language -> English -> raw key. Supports str.format(**kwargs). PyInstaller-compatible resource resolution.

utils/diagnostic_bundle.py --- ZIP generator: README.txt, log_tail.txt, wsl_version.txt, wsl_status.txt. No secrets by design.

utils/worker_threads.py --- 12 QThread worker classes: BaseWorker, CancellableWorker, RefreshWorker, UserStatusProbeWorker, WslCommandWorker, ExportWorker, ImportWorker, DownloadWorker, PostInstallWorker, InstallWorker (full 5-step pipeline + wsl_online alternative), WslConfigWorker, WingetInstallWorker.

UI Package (ui/)

ui/main_window.py --- MainWindow (QMainWindow): toolbar (Install, Refresh, Shutdown All, language selector), 3-tab splitter + log console, auto-refresh timer (configurable, minimum 15 s), distro catalogue building (merges wsl --list --online with distros.json metadata), context menu on the Dashboard table, full install wizard flow with external PowerShell support for legacy distros. closeEvent terminates tracked processes.

ui/dialogs.py --- Modal dialogs: UserCreationDialog (username regex ^[a-z_][a-z0-9_-]{0,30}$, password = 4 chars, sudo checkbox), DirectoryDialog, SwapConfigDialog, and InstallWizard (5-page guided flow: Distro Selection -> Paths -> User Account -> Summary -> Progress). The wizard supports profile save/load and legacy interactive distro detection.

ui/icons.py --- Programmatic QIcon factory via QPainter: running (green), stopped (grey), installing (orange), default (blue).

ui/theme.py --- 9 named colour constants: COLOR_TEXT, COLOR_MUTED, COLOR_INFO, COLOR_SUCCESS, COLOR_WARNING, COLOR_ERROR, COLOR_ACCENT, COLOR_STOPPED, COLOR_BG_PANEL.

ui/tabs/ --- Decoupled tab widgets (ROADMAP phase A):

  • DashboardTab --- 7-column distro table with header controls.
  • ManageTab --- Import/export and quick-action buttons.
  • SettingsTab --- Paths, startup options, WSL2 limits, diagnostics.

The distros.json Catalogue

A static JSON catalogue in the project root. Each key is an internal distro ID (e.g. ubuntu-2404) and each value is an object with these fields:

Field Type Description
display_name string Human-readable name for the UI
description string Short description
url string Rootfs download URL (required for rootfs method)
checksum_url string? URL of the checksum index file
checksum_file_pattern string? Filename pattern to match in the checksum file
algo string? Hash algorithm: sha256, sha512, md5
pkg_manager string? apt, dnf, zypper, pacman, apk
sudo_group string? sudo (Debian/Ubuntu) or wheel (Fedora/Arch/Alpine)
packages string[]? Default packages installed during post-install
extract_type string Archive format: tar.gz, tar, tar.xz, tar.zst, appx, zip
systemd boolean? Whether systemd boot support is available
install_method string rootfs (download + import) or wsl_online (Store catalogue)
online_name string? Exact name in wsl --list --online (required for wsl_online)
legacy_non_interactive_disable boolean? Marks distros requiring interactive first-boot (Oracle, SUSE)
winget_id string? Windows Package Manager identifier (reserved for future UI use)
notes string? Free-form maintainer notes

Bundled distributions: Ubuntu 22.04/24.04 LTS, Debian 12, Fedora 40, Alpine Linux 3.19, Arch Linux, AlmaLinux 9, SUSE Linux Enterprise 15 SP6, Oracle Linux 9.5.


Persistent Configuration

File: %APPDATA%\WSLManagerPro\config.json

Setting Default Description
language "en" UI language (en, es, pt)
install_dir C:\WSL\Distros Default installation directory
download_dir C:\WSL\Cache Download cache directory
remote_catalog_url "" Optional remote catalogue URL
run_as_admin true Whether to prompt for elevation on startup
check_for_updates false Check for updates on startup (GitHub releases)
update_repo_url https://github.com/wilkinbarban/WSL-Manager-Pro/releases GitHub Releases URL used for update checks
memory_limit_gb 4 WSL 2 VM memory limit (1---256 GB)
swap_size_gb 2 WSL 2 swap space (0---128 GB)
processors 2 Logical CPU cores for WSL 2 (1---256)
localhost_forwarding true Port forwarding from Windows to WSL
vm_idle_timeout_sec 60 VM auto-shutdown idle timeout
auto_refresh_interval_sec 15 Dashboard auto-refresh interval
wsl_version 2 Preferred WSL version (1 or 2)
diagnostic_log_tail_lines 200 Log lines included in diagnostic ZIP
